Moravian Falls– On Thursday, September 4, at approximately 8:30 a.m., the NC State Highway Patrol responded to and investigated a fatal collision in Wilkes County on NC 16 near the Alexander County Line. A 2016 Acura MDX and a 2013 Dodge Dart, both traveling north on NC 16, collided. This collision caused the driver of the Acura to lose control of the vehicle and veer off the right side of the road. The vehicle went down an embankment, where it struck a tree.
The driver of the Acura, Rose Cotrich, 55, of Taylorsville, succumbed to her injuries at the scene.
The driver of the Dodge, Hayden Monroe Bolick, 29, of Taylorsville, was not injured.
During the on-scene investigation, NC 16 was closed in the area for approximately five hours. The initial investigation indicates impairment was not a contributing factor in the collision. Possible charges are pending upon completion of the ongoing investigation.
